论文部分内容阅读
游戏化仿真培训系统可用于员工在井下作业前的培训和再提高培训。传统的培训方式已经满足不了现今油田的培训需求,虚拟环境下的仿真培训系统因其安全性高、交互性强和可重复操作等特点,在油田作业安全培训领域所发挥的作用正在被人们所关注。本文根据行为主义学习理论主张的刺激与反应之间的联系,让学习者形成正确的联结并加以巩固;认知主义学习理论提倡注重学习者原有积累的经验和对具体问题具体分析的理解,使学习者在原有经验知识的基础上建构新的认知结构;建构主义学习理论强调“情境”要素在构建学习环境时的重要性,要为学习者创设与实际情境相结合的学习环境,激发学习者学习的积极性;人本主义学习理论和视觉心理学理论要求系统的开发设计要紧密联系学习者的学习兴趣,对于一些疑难知识点,不仅限用文字进行描述,还应转化为形象的动画来辅助学习者确立学习内容。本文针对传统培训方式的不足,从井下作业培训需求出发,以相关教育理论和虚拟角色建模技术为指导,基于Unity3D开发平台,采用C#作为开发语言,设计并开发了用于油田工人井下作业的岗前培训和再提高培训游戏化仿真培训系统。此外,针对移动设备,为自适应不同屏幕分辨率,根据开发环境的屏幕分辨率与运行设备的屏幕分辨率,计算出缩放系数,根据不同屏幕分辨率进行界面UI控件、文字自适应的研究结果,在不同屏幕分辨率上,界面均得到了等比例缩放。在三维虚拟场景中,对静态人物模型进行运动控制,能够增加整个虚拟场景的生动性,而且为人机交互功能的实现奠定了基础。虚拟角色动作制作过程中涉及到角色建模和运动控制等相关技术,在虚拟场景中需要为角色进行路径规划。在虚拟角色技术研究及应用方面,主要包括虚拟角色的创建和运动控制。其中运动控制又包括虚拟角色基于有限状态机的动作转换和场景中的路径规划。在虚拟场景中涉及到虚拟角色建模的精细度、动作的逼真度以及路径规划、碰撞检测等相关技术问题。